3. There is still no description of the clinical measurements of MetS. For example, serum triglycerides were measured with a Hitachi 704 Analyzer. HDL was measured with a.…etc.

We have introduced the following explanation to clarify this information: 

“All the analytical parameters used in the validation of self-reported metabolic syndrome components were obtained from the Clinical Analyses Service of Clínica Universidad de Navarra (CUN). The analyses of glucose, HDL-cholesterol, total cholesterol and triglycerides were measured in blood serum with the analyzer equipment Roche/Hitachi Modular Analytics, through spectrophotometry by the enzymatic-colorimetric method with glucose oxidase and p-aminophenazone (GOD-PAP)”

Thank you for this suggestion we did not noticed.

4.  It is still unclear to me why 11 covariates were chosen. The authors must provide a clear rationale why each covariate selected. For example, it is strange that the prevalence of cancer is chosen as a covariate.

We have added this explanation: 

Our approach was to use the consideration of a priori causal knowledge to suggest which were the most relevant variables to be adjusted for. Causal diagrams were used to encode qualitative a priori subject matter knowledge. We did not use merely statistical criteria, because this statistics-only approach has been discouraged[29–31]. For instance, in reference to prevalence of cancer: it may lead to weight loss and, therefore, be associated with MetSyn. Besides, it can be related to a change in diet and lifestyle, and these can influence MetSyn.”
